LASIK


LASIK is a medical procedure that alters the shape of your eye so that you can see far better. It additionally reduces your requirement for contact lenses. Read More In this article is a two-step process that involves developing a corneal flap and also reshaping your eye.

The primary step of the treatment entails utilizing a computer-controlled instrument to make a slim circular flap of tissue in the outer cornea. The corneal flap functions as a natural bandage and heals promptly.

The 2nd action involves making use of an awesome laser light to eliminate tiny layers of cells from the stroma. This alters the means the cornea concentrates light. The newly reshaped cornea will offer clear vision.

A lot of clients are able to return to normal tasks within a day or two of the surgical treatment However, the recovery time may differ depending upon your personal recovery patterns.

Cataract surgical procedure


Compared to conventional cataract surgical procedure, laser surgical procedure for cataract surgical treatment is faster and much less unpleasant. It additionally uses a smaller sized laceration as well as needs less energy. It can likewise reduce astigmatism. Along with these advantages, the treatment likewise decreases the danger of pill breakage.

The initial part of the procedure involves making a small cut in the cornea. It is best to make the incision regarding two to 2.5 millimeters in length and also somewhat upright. The incision is self-sealing after the surgery is complete.

The doctor will then put a small probe that produces ultrasound waves into the laceration. This will certainly soften the lens and also make it easier to eliminate. A 2nd probe is then moved into placement to suck the lens pieces out.

Then, a replacement lens is put in the lens capsule. The brand-new lens replaces the old gloomy natural lens.

Diabetic retinopathy


Throughout a diabetic person retinopathy laser surgery, a collection of laser burns are used to shrink irregular vessels in the retina. The surgical treatment can be done in an optometrist's office or an outpatient clinic. The success price is high, yet recovery time can be long.

The goal of diabetic retinopathy treatment is to slow down the development of the condition and also protect against vision loss. People can preserve their vision by closely checking their blood sugar level levels and also coming in for regular eye exams.
